Ben Carson couldn't find the evidence for human-caused climate change, so Jerry Brown sent it to him

As the least experienced anti-government outsiders rise in the GOP polls, neurosurgeon Ben Carson is riding the wave, along with Trump and Fiorina. Yesterday in California, Carson said this:

I know there a lot of people who say 'overwhelming science,' but then when you ask them to show the overwhelming science, they never can show it. There is no overwhelming science that the things that are going on are man-caused and not naturally caused.

Gimme a break.


Don't worry, Dr. Carson! Because California governor Jerry Brown has heard your call, and can actually show you the overwhelming science! In fact, Brown sent Carson a letter containing a flash drive, with a copy of the latest IPCC Fifth Assessment Report.
